Answer:

Cellular respiration is this process in which oxygen and glucose are used to create ATP, carbon dioxide, and water. ATP, carbon dioxide, and water are all products of this process because they are what is created

The reactants or requirements are oxygen and glucose.

While the products are carbon dioxide and water.

Answer:

Glucose and oxygen react together in cells to produce carbon dioxide and water which releases energy.

Step-by-step explanation:

Oxygen from the air is needed for it to work. Energy is released in the reaction. The mitochondria , found in the cell cytoplasm, are where most respiration happens
